summaryrefslogtreecommitdiffstats
path: root/Doc/texinputs/manual.cls
diff options
context:
space:
mode:
authorFred Drake <fdrake@acm.org>1998-04-17 02:45:41 (GMT)
committerFred Drake <fdrake@acm.org>1998-04-17 02:45:41 (GMT)
commitd579ed8239589dc6a48ae670dd48a6aebf37dcca (patch)
tree9b185295c4298fdf9581c60aeb2c984f2a05bdd7 /Doc/texinputs/manual.cls
parent300775d2223eaaf448db692bd8a7a0cf7aca970e (diff)
downloadcpython-d579ed8239589dc6a48ae670dd48a6aebf37dcca.zip
cpython-d579ed8239589dc6a48ae670dd48a6aebf37dcca.tar.gz
cpython-d579ed8239589dc6a48ae670dd48a6aebf37dcca.tar.bz2
Shift (re-)definition of \theindex to the document classes so that it doesn't
break HOWTO documents.
Diffstat (limited to 'Doc/texinputs/manual.cls')
-rw-r--r--Doc/texinputs/manual.cls12
1 files changed, 12 insertions, 0 deletions
diff --git a/Doc/texinputs/manual.cls b/Doc/texinputs/manual.cls
index c7ab75e..d48923e 100644
--- a/Doc/texinputs/manual.cls
+++ b/Doc/texinputs/manual.cls
@@ -122,3 +122,15 @@
\@ifundefined{fancyhf}{}{\pagestyle{normal}}%
\@doing@page@targetstrue%
}
+
+
+% Fix the theindex environment to add an entry to the Table of
+% Contents; this is much nicer than just having to jump to the end of
+% the book and flip around, especially with multiple indexes.
+%
+\let\OldTheindex=\theindex
+\renewcommand{\theindex}{
+ \cleardoublepage
+ \OldTheindex
+ \addcontentsline{toc}{chapter}{\indexname}
+}